Recession, swine flu cloud US back-to-school
 
AFP - Children head back to school in the United States in the coming days facing concerns over the threat of swine flu and as tough economic times force teachers and families to count their pennies.
MGM Mirage takes brands abroad as franchisor
 
AP - Struggling with an economy that has gouged gambling profits and cut casino companies' ability to borrow, MGM Mirage hopes to keep expanding its international hotel and casino empire and fattening its profit — but have other companies foot the bill.
Federal Reserve made $14 bln on turmoil loans: report
 
Reuters - The Federal Reserve has made $14 billion in profits on loans made in the last two years, The Financial Times reported on Monday, citing officials close to the matter.
Survey finds support for Fed, jitters on spending
 
AP - Economists are pleased with the Federal Reserve's policy on interest rates but skeptical of the government's ability to rein in spending, curb greenhouse gases or overhaul health care, a new survey finds.
